About this property

HillTop Farm Cottage

We are offering our tiny living cottage on our hobby farm located near Crescent Beach, NS. This is a working farm that is pesticide and chemical free with chickens and cats and our main focus is on market gardening . We live and work on this farm 24/7.
This a small cottage (12x16 feet) includes a bathroom with shower; a kitchenette including mini fridge and propane stove. The loft has a double bed accessible by a ladder which could be challenging for people with mobility issues There is a day bed on the main floor that serves as a seating area as well as a sleeping area. A great way to explore the option of living in a tiny home.

About the host

Hosted by Monika and Karl

Host profile image
We are Karl and Monika and we have been on the South Shore of Nova Scotia since 2011. We have a hobby farm where we do some market gardening, have laying chickens and farm cats. A working homestead and we love it. We have traveled and experienced many places and definitely consider this home.

Why they chose this property

This was the best ever case scenario for us. The property has acreage for animals as well as being able to keep the land that surrounds us protected. There is a lake in front and an incredible view in the back. We can even see on a clear day, a peak of the ocean from the upstairs of our home.

What makes this property unique

This is our home and homestead. There is nature all around and open spaces which makes us feel very grounded. We are also fairly close to the airport to pick up visiting family as well as a town that has all the amenities that we need.
